Position Summary The Nurse Practitioner is a licensed independent practitioner responsible for managing health problems and coordinating health care for patients in accordance with State and Federal rules and regulations. The role involves assessment of health status, diagnosis, development of a plan of care and treatment, implementation of the treatment plan, and evaluation of patient status and clinical management, in collaboration with other health care team members.
